Two Chittagong dockworkers die unloading logs from Precious ship

Two Chittagong dockworkers were found dead this morning. The two men were helping unload logs from a Precious Shipping vessel, the Latika Naree. The pair were found deep inside one of the holds of the ship.

A local police chief commented: “We are still not sure about how they died. They might have slipped from the stairs in the ship and died while working late at night.”
